Great Britain's Paul Browne secures archery recurve quarter-final spot

Browne into archery quarter-finals

Great Britain's Paralympic archer Paul Browne is edging closer to claiming a medal for the host nation after securing a place in the quarter-finals of the men's individual recurve.

The Brit sailed into the final eight following an impressive 6-0 win over Malaysia's Mohd Zafi Rahman Mat Saleh.

Browne's winning run continued in the next round after he comfortably defeated Poland's Piotr Sawicki 6-4.

Browne will compete for a place in the semi-finals tomorrow.
